A solenoid of 1200 turns is wound uniformly in a single layer on a glass tube 2 ~m long and 0.2 ~m in diameter. The magnetic intensity at the center of the solenoid when a current of 2 A flows through it is:

B. 1.2 10^3 Am ^ -1
Given that number of turns, n=1200 Current, I =2 ~A Magnetic field at centre inside the solenoid is given by, B = _0 nI So magnetic intensity at centre of the solenoid, aligned & H = B _0 = nI = ( 1200 2 )(2) ( B = _0 H ) \\ & H =1.2 10^3 Am ^ -1 aligned
